[fish] A yellowtail may be any of several different species of fish. Most commonly the Yellowtail amberjack Seriola lalandi is meant. In the context of sushi, yellowtail usually refers to the Japanese amberjack, Seriola quinqueradiata. The yellowtail (Seriola dorsalis) is a carangid game fish of coastal waters of southern California and Mexico, so named on account of its yellow tail fin.

A large game fish (up to 100 pounds) from the jack family with a flavor and texture resembling tuna. May be prepared in any manner suitable for tuna.
